What Are Traditional Lab-Fabricated Crowns?
- Tooth preparation and digital or physical impressions.
- Temporary crown placement while a skilled dental technician creates the final restoration.
- Custom fabrication in an off-site dental lab using layered porcelain, high-strength ceramics, or even porcelain fused to metal.
- Precision adjustments and final placement at a second appointment.

Frequently Asked Questions About Same-Day Crowns and Lab-Fabricated Crowns
Are same-day crowns as durable as traditional lab crowns?
Both same-day and laboratory-fabricated crowns can successfully restore damaged teeth. However, lab-fabricated crowns often provide greater customization, exceptional aesthetics, and long-term durability, particularly for front teeth and areas subjected to heavy chewing forces. The best option depends on the location of the tooth, your bite, and your treatment goals.
Why does Dr. Perrone prefer lab-fabricated crowns?
Dr. Perrone believes that quality should always come before convenience. Laboratory-fabricated crowns allow experienced dental technicians to customize the color, translucency, contours, and fit with exceptional precision. This attention to detail often results in restorations that look more natural, fit more accurately, and provide outstanding long-term performance.
Do lab crowns look more natural than same-day crowns?
In many cases, yes. Because laboratory technicians can individually layer porcelain and customize subtle color variations, lab-fabricated crowns often have greater depth, translucency, and lifelike character than crowns milled from a single ceramic block. This is especially important for teeth that are visible when you smile.

Are temporary crowns safe to wear?
Yes. Temporary crowns protect the prepared tooth while your permanent crown is being fabricated. They allow you to chew more comfortably, reduce sensitivity, and help maintain proper tooth position until your final restoration is ready.
Which type of crown lasts longer?
Longevity depends on many factors, including oral hygiene, bite forces, teeth grinding, and the quality of the restoration. With proper care, both same-day and laboratory-fabricated crowns can last many years. Well-designed lab crowns often provide excellent long-term durability and require fewer adjustments over time.

How do I care for a porcelain crown?
Brush twice daily, floss around the crown every day, attend regular dental examinations and professional cleanings, and avoid chewing on hard objects such as ice or pens. If you clench or grind your teeth, wearing a custom nightguard can help protect both your crown and your natural teeth.
